Ángela Torres is an Argentine actress and singer, known for her roles in various television series, including 'Simona.' Recently, she made headlines after confessing in an interview that she had stolen items during a trip to Japan, which sparked public outrage and criticism, including a response from President Javier Milei who labeled her behavior as indicative of a larger societal issue.
